How to Manage Consents and Objections in CRM?

Short answer

Managing consents and objections in CRM involves recording and documenting customer consent to marketing activities as well as their objections. It is important that the CRM system provides the ability to clearly mark and manage this information. Additionally, processes should be implemented to ensure that no marketing communication is sent to customers who have objected. Regular reviews and updates of consents are also necessary.

Managing Consents in CRM

Managing consents in Customer Relationship Management (CRM) is a central aspect of complying with legal requirements and gaining customer trust. Consents refer to customers' agreement to receive marketing communications. To manage these consents effectively, the CRM system should provide the ability to document and store customer consent. This can be done through checkboxes during data collection or through specific consent forms.

Recording and Managing Objections

Equally important is the management of marketing objections. Customers have the right to object to the use of their data for marketing purposes. The CRM system should be able to clearly mark these objections so that no marketing communication is sent to these customers. Effective objection management requires that the relevant data fields in the CRM system are updated accordingly to ensure that customer wishes are respected.

Processes for Compliance

To ensure compliance with legal requirements, companies should implement processes that ensure that consents and objections are regularly reviewed and updated. This can be done through regular audits or automated reminders in the CRM system. Additionally, it is advisable to conduct training for employees to raise awareness about handling consents and objections.
